Why retail ERP migration readiness should be evaluated through a peak-season lens
Retail organizations do not experience demand evenly. Promotional events, holiday cycles, regional buying patterns, returns surges and supplier variability create operating conditions that expose weaknesses in planning, inventory visibility, order orchestration and financial controls. An ERP migration that appears manageable during average transaction periods can fail under seasonal stress if the target operating model has not been validated against real business volatility.
This is why readiness should be measured against the most demanding business scenarios, not the most convenient implementation timeline. Enterprise architects and PMOs should ask whether the future-state ERP environment can support demand spikes, pricing changes, warehouse throughput, omnichannel order flows, reconciliation cycles and executive reporting without manual workarounds that erode margin or customer experience.
What executives should assess before approving a migration window
| Readiness domain | Executive question | Why it matters in retail |
|---|---|---|
| Business timing | Is the migration scheduled outside revenue-critical periods and major promotions? | Poor timing increases cutover risk, support load and revenue exposure. |
| Process maturity | Are core processes documented with known exceptions across stores, ecommerce, warehouse and finance? | Undocumented exceptions often reappear as post-go-live failures. |
| Data readiness | Is master data governed, cleansed and aligned to the future operating model? | Inaccurate product, supplier and inventory data can disrupt replenishment and reporting. |
| Integration readiness | Have all upstream and downstream systems been mapped and prioritized by business criticality? | Retail ERP value depends on stable connections to commerce, POS, WMS, CRM and finance tools. |
| Operational resilience | Is there a tested rollback, continuity and incident response plan? | Peak-season instability can quickly become a customer and brand issue. |
| People readiness | Are training, role design and change management funded as core workstreams? | Adoption gaps create manual work, delays and control failures. |
A migration window should only be approved when these domains are reviewed together. Retail programs often fail when technical readiness is treated as sufficient while business readiness remains incomplete. The board-level question is simple: can the organization continue to trade effectively if transaction volumes rise, exceptions increase and support teams are under pressure?
A practical enterprise implementation methodology for retail migration readiness
A strong methodology begins with discovery and assessment, but it should not end with software deployment. In retail, implementation success depends on whether the new ERP supports the full operating rhythm of merchandising, procurement, inventory planning, fulfillment, returns, finance close and customer service. That requires a business-first sequence that links design decisions to measurable operating outcomes.
- Discovery and assessment: establish business objectives, seasonal risk periods, current-state pain points, integration dependencies, compliance obligations and executive success criteria.
- Business process analysis: map end-to-end workflows across buying, replenishment, pricing, order management, warehouse operations, returns and financial controls, including exception handling.
- Solution design: define the target operating model, standardization boundaries, workflow automation opportunities, reporting requirements and integration architecture.
- Project governance: create decision rights, escalation paths, steering cadence, risk ownership and cutover accountability across business and technology teams.
- Cloud migration strategy: determine whether multi-tenant SaaS, dedicated cloud or hybrid patterns best fit performance, compliance, customization and operational support needs.
- Operational readiness: validate data migration, role-based access, monitoring, observability, support procedures, business continuity and hypercare planning before go-live.

How to make cloud and architecture choices without compromising operational stability
Retail leaders often frame cloud ERP as a modernization decision, but the more useful framing is operational fit. The right architecture depends on transaction variability, integration complexity, data residency requirements, security posture, support model and the degree of process differentiation the retailer intends to preserve.
Multi-tenant SaaS can accelerate standardization and reduce infrastructure management overhead, but it may limit flexibility for highly specialized retail workflows or release timing preferences. Dedicated cloud models can offer greater control over performance tuning, integration patterns and governance, but they typically require stronger operational discipline. For organizations with broader platform strategies, cloud-native architecture using Kubernetes, Docker, PostgreSQL and Redis may be relevant when the ERP ecosystem includes custom services, event-driven integrations or high-availability requirements. These decisions should be made through business impact analysis, not infrastructure preference.
Architecture decisions that deserve executive attention
Identity and Access Management should be designed early to support segregation of duties, temporary seasonal labor, third-party access and auditability. Integration strategy should prioritize business-critical flows such as product data, inventory updates, order status, tax, payments, shipping and financial posting. Monitoring and observability should extend beyond infrastructure health to include transaction failures, queue backlogs, interface latency and business process exceptions. DevOps practices matter when release coordination, environment consistency and rollback discipline affect operational continuity.
The migration roadmap retail organizations can use to reduce peak-season risk
| Phase | Primary objective | Key outcome |
|---|---|---|
| Readiness baseline | Assess timing, process maturity, data quality, integrations and organizational capacity | Go or no-go decision grounded in business risk |
| Design and alignment | Confirm target processes, architecture, controls, governance and adoption strategy | Approved future-state operating model |
| Build and validation | Configure, integrate, migrate data and test against peak-season scenarios | Evidence that the solution performs under realistic business conditions |
| Cutover preparation | Finalize training, support model, rollback planning and command-center procedures | Operationally ready organization, not just a technically ready system |
| Go-live and hypercare | Stabilize transactions, monitor exceptions and resolve issues quickly | Controlled transition with minimal business disruption |
| Optimization | Refine workflows, reporting, automation and service levels after stabilization | Improved ROI and stronger long-term operating resilience |
The most effective retail programs test the future-state environment against actual seasonal scenarios, including promotion-driven order spikes, supplier delays, returns surges and finance close pressure. This is where many migration plans fall short: they validate system functionality but not business endurance.
Common mistakes that undermine migration readiness
The first common mistake is treating legacy complexity as a technical cleanup issue rather than a business design issue. If process exceptions are not understood, they will resurface in the new environment as manual workarounds, delayed orders or reconciliation problems. The second is underfunding change management, training strategy and customer onboarding for internal teams, franchise operators, suppliers or shared service users who depend on the new workflows.
Another frequent error is weak governance. Retail ERP programs involve merchandising, supply chain, store operations, ecommerce, finance, IT and external partners. Without clear decision rights and escalation paths, design choices stall and risk accumulates. A further mistake is assuming integrations can be finalized late. In practice, integration failures are often the fastest route to operational instability because they affect inventory accuracy, order visibility and financial integrity simultaneously.

How to strengthen user adoption and change outcomes before go-live
- Design role-based training around real retail scenarios such as promotions, stockouts, returns, supplier exceptions and period close rather than generic system navigation.
- Identify operational champions in stores, distribution, finance and customer service early so they can validate process design and support peer adoption.
- Sequence communications by business impact, explaining what changes, why it changes, when it changes and how support will be provided.
- Use customer onboarding principles internally by defining readiness checkpoints, support ownership, issue routing and success measures for each user group.
- Plan hypercare as a business support function, not only an IT support function, with rapid access to process owners and decision-makers.
Change management is often discussed as a soft discipline, but in retail ERP migration it is a control mechanism. Poor adoption leads directly to inventory errors, delayed fulfillment, pricing mistakes and reporting inconsistencies. AI-assisted implementation can help teams analyze process variants, identify training gaps and prioritize issue patterns, but it should complement, not replace, business ownership and governance.
Risk mitigation priorities for enterprise retail programs
Risk mitigation should focus on continuity of trade. That means protecting order capture, inventory accuracy, supplier coordination, warehouse execution, financial posting and executive visibility during the transition. Security and compliance should be embedded in design reviews, especially where customer data, payment-related integrations, role-based access and audit requirements intersect. Business continuity planning should include fallback procedures, support escalation models, communication protocols and criteria for rollback or phased containment.
Operational readiness reviews should confirm that monitoring and observability are in place before go-live, not after. Leaders need visibility into failed integrations, delayed jobs, access issues, transaction bottlenecks and business process exceptions from day one. This is particularly important in cloud environments where application, platform and partner responsibilities may be shared.
